Accident last night at Pensacola International Airport

From David E. Allen, City of Pensacola Fire Marshal:

We had a twin engine propeller aircraft have a collapse of its right side landing gear while in a taxiway around 1700 hours on the 29th. Two souls on board, no reported injuries, no significant fluid leaks, and some amount of damage to taxiway surface.

The call was initially an Alert I, after ARFF arrived on scene and determined extent of damage – call was upgraded to an Alert III w/o need for additional units.

ARFF apparatus remained on scene w/ aircraft past 2200 hours and called for 6 and 16 to assist airport in removing aircraft from taxiway.
